PRINTING CONTROL DEVICE AND PRINTING CONTROL METHOD
A printing control device includes a determination section, a first printing control section, a movement controller, and a second printing control section. When the determination section determines that an elapsed time in which no board is convey exceeds an allowable time, the first printing control section causes the printer to execute the printing process for a first time on a first board which is conveyed in since the determination is made. The movement controller separates the mask and the board from each other after the first printing control section executes the printing process for the first time and brings the mask and the board into abutment with each other again after the separation. The second printing control section causes the printer to execute the printing process for a second time on the board after the movement controller brings the mask and the board into abutment with each other again.

Vacuum wiper and stencil printer with vacuum wiper
A vacuum wiper, comprising a housing, a connection port, multiple holes and a hole adjusting means; the housing contains a cavity; the connection port is disposed on the housing and is in communication with the cavity; the multiple holes are disposed on the housing in the length direction of the housing, such that the cavity of the vacuum wiper housing is able to be in fluid communication with the outside via the multiple holes. The vacuum wiper has a maximum vacuumizing length when all of the multiple holes are in communication with the outside. The hole adjusting means is configured to be capable of blocking one or more of the multiple holes in sequence from two ends in the length direction of arrangement of the multiple holes of the vacuum wiper, such that the vacuum wiper is able to adjust the vacuumizing length. The provision of the hole adjusting means enables the vacuum wiping apparatus to have an adjustable vacuumizing length, in order to match the wiping of stencils with different length specifications, thereby effectively increasing the vacuumizing efficiency of the vacuum wiping apparatus and reducing the production cost.

Screen printing apparatus, mask cleaner, and blade
A screen printing apparatus includes a print head, a moving base, and a mask cleaner. The print head prints a paste onto a board through the mask. The moving base moves under the mask in a horizontal paste scraping direction. The mask cleaner is mounted to the moving base and moves under the mask integrally with the moving base, and scrapes off the paste adhering to a lower surface of the mask. A base body is mounted to the moving base and includes a longitudinal side being horizontal and intersecting the paste scraping direction. Plurality of blades are detachably mounted to the base body and extending in the longitudinal direction and are arranged side by side in parallel to the paste scraping direction and cause a paste scraping edge protruding upward from the base body to come into abutment against the lower surface of the mask.
